I'd like to have "index" pages for my content types. For instance "podcasts/" where it lists all my podcast audio content, and a "gallery/" where it lists all my image gallery items, etc.
In addition to Shai Gluskin's awesome response on using Views I suggest the Pathauto Recipes handbook page [1] which describes how to make your content aliases work nicely with views. Specifically the section about making your patterns match your views to provide indexes.
For your case you could set the podcast content type pattern in Pathauto to be "podcasts/[title-raw]" which would create a url like example.com/podcasts/your-podcast-title which makes the podcasts index more useful/discoverable for your site visitors.
